IFI Junior Team Ireland are settled in and had a days practise on the match venue today. Pleasantries were exchanged with the locals in the club house and then it was down to business.
IFI Junior Team Ireland, Magiscroft Scotland Aug 2011

A mountain of gear was transported to the far side of the lake and once they were set up, each of the team members was given specific tasks to carry out so that a team plan could be formulated before Sunday.

Gavin Walsh, Team Manager / Groundbait Guru
Each angler was supplied with various baits and whilst that task was carried out Gavin was busy putting groundbait together by the bucket load. We were a bit slow getting started and a fair bit of fine tuning had to  be done before the lads could eventually get fishing.
Despite some nasty weather it was smiles allround as fish started to come and everyone relaxed a little.
The smallest member of the team was given an end peg to help him along and boy did he need it !!!
Young Paul, how he blagged his way on to the junior team I'll never know..













The swims were deep and top 5's were having to be used in most swims, this was taking a bit of getting used to but full credit to the lads they adapted quite quickly and floats were starting to dip on a regular basis.
F1's were appearing and perch that to be honest may have come from an Enfield Canal stretch were coming to often.










Thats an average stamp F1, going about 3 to the pound so quite a few will be needed on Sunday.
We called it a day at 17.30 hrs and weighed in the bags so as to get an idea of what the day's tests
had yielded.


37 fish for 4.860 kgs, 2nd best weight of the day
